As Winston-Salem, NC, grapples with scorching summer heat, air conditioners have become essential for comfort and survival. But what's the best temperature setting during a heat wave? And how can you keep your living space cool while managing energy costs?
The Department of Energy advises setting your air conditioner to a comfortable temperature that also controls humidity. Notably, the smaller the difference between indoor and outdoor temperatures, the lower your cooling bill will be. Health conditions, willingness to pay for electricity, and additional cooling methods like fans are also crucial considerations.
The Environmental Protection Agency's Energy Star program suggests setting your thermostat to 78 degrees for optimal comfort and energy efficiency during the day. However, many people prefer cooler settings. A 2021 Consumer Reports survey found that those with central air conditioning typically set their thermostats to a median temperature of 72 degrees. Energy Star also recommends setting the temperature 4 degrees warmer while sleeping and 7 degrees warmer when away from home.
A programmable thermostat can help regulate these temperatures more efficiently. Energy Star advises installing it away from areas that receive direct cooling or heat, like AC units or sunlit windows, to ensure accurate readings and better energy management.
Turning up the temperature while you're gone can save money, but completely turning off the system may cost more when you return. For extended absences, such as a week or more, turning off the AC could be beneficial. However, for daily commutes or short trips, adjusting the thermostat is sufficient.
